tangled? :shocking: rebonde hair shouldn't get tangled..that's odd

you can try kerastase..it's a little pricey but it's really good.

it would help if you got a trim every month too..about an inch or 2..i just got a trim...4 inches off and my hair feels much better..

if you gals wanna use normal shampoo, i think is ok so long you apply serum after washes which also locks the moisture in our hair, especially on newly rebonded hair.
